Nancy Stableforth

Nancy L. Stableforth was appointed Assistant Commissioner, Health Services on September 6th, 2011.

Prior to this appointment, Ms. Stableforth worked as Special Advisor to the Commissioner and Team Leader of the Infrastructure Renewal Group; Senior Deputy Commissioner; Regional Deputy Commissioner Ontario;  Deputy Commissioner for Women within Correctional Service Canada; and, Executive Vice-Chairperson of the National Parole Board.

Ms. Stableforth began her federal government career in 1985 as Executive Assistant to the Minister for International Trade and the Solicitor General of Canada.

Ms. Stableforth holds a Law Degree from University of Windsor and was called to the Bar in 1980.  Prior to entering the public service, Nancy was a partner in the law firm of Gaetz & Stableforth in Sault Ste. Marie, Ontario. Her major areas of practice were in the fields of criminal and family law.

Ms. Stableforth has served in the past as: Chair, Government Sector, United Way; and on the Board of Directors of a number of other service agencies.
